67-68 RADIO KNOB SET-STEREO (4 PC)

W-855

Reproductions of the original radio knobs for Camaro, Chevelle, Corvette, Nova and full size Chevrolet with factory original AM or AM/FM radios. Heavy chrome plated die-cast inner volume/tune knobs with injection molded black tone and fader spacer.

Applications: 67-68 Camaro, 67-68 Fullsize Chevy

Ford reaches agreement to sell Volvo to Geely for $1.8 billion

Mon, 29 Mar 2010

Ford has reached an agreement to sell its Swedish brand Volvo to Chinese carmaker Geely for about $1.8 billion in a multinational sale expected to close in the third quarter of this year. The pending agreement was announced on Sunday morning, and Ford will continue to supply powertrains, stamping and other parts to Volvo after the sale. If it closes, the landmark deal delivers the premium Volvo brand--long a benchmark for automotive safety--to a Chinese firm that has ambitious plans for growth.

Chrysler PT Cruiser hits the end of the road this summer

Mon, 19 Jan 2009

One of the original retro cars, the Chrysler PT Cruiser, is getting the ax. Production ends this summer, Chrysler president Tom Lasorda confirmed last week. With its sinister styling that drew comparisons to 1930s gangster rides, the PT Cruiser was a hit when it was launched in 2000.

2013 Nissan Rogue price starts at $23,135

Tue, 21 Aug 2012

Nissan released pricing for the 2013 Rogue crossover on Aug. 20. The base model with front-wheel drive costs $23,135, including $825 in destination and handling charges.
